The argument goes like this: "The reason Black people fail is because they (a) don't work hard enough (b) aren't intelligent enough to take advantage of the boundless opportunities available to them or (c) are lazy and only want handouts from the Government" I've heard this bullshit all my life - it's known as the "Shiftless or Lazy Negro" excuse. Back in the 30s, 40s and 50s Black people were epitomized by the character Stepin Fetchit - a fictional character who was lazy, shiftless and stupid and who did not want to work hard or succeed. In order to deny the existence of systematic racism, this "rationale" was used by bigoted whites to shift the blame for the poor status of Black Americans on Black people themselves and not on the economic, social and political barriers they had to overcome during Jim Crow and segregation.
